IPS screens have a reputation for clean color and steady picture from the side. They aren’t perfect, yet they fit many desks. This guide explains where IPS shines, where it falls short, and how to pick the right panel.
Why People Like IPS Screens
Inside an IPS panel, liquid crystals twist in plane, which helps each pixel hold color even when you lean off‑axis. That trait gives a more consistent view for shared seats, dual‑monitor angles, and standing desks. Text looks stable, skin tones stay steady, and gradients fall into place without that top‑to‑bottom shift common on older TN screens.
Creators value that stability. When you grade photos or design layouts, a change in viewing angle should not nudge hues. Office work benefits: spreadsheets, code, and long reads stay readable without constant posture tweaks.
IPS models span every price tier. You’ll find simple 60‑75 Hz office picks, silky 240 Hz gaming options, and color‑driven 4K panels for editing.

Color Accuracy And Gamut
Many IPS panels ship with strong sRGB tracking and factory reports. Wide‑gamut variants cover DCI‑P3 or Adobe RGB, useful for print, grading, or rich UI themes. A hardware calibrator still helps, yet plenty of IPS units look right from day one.
Wide gamut can oversaturate web content without a clamp. Look for an sRGB mode that maps wide color down cleanly, or load an ICC profile in your OS and apps. If your tools need precise soft proofing, aim for delta‑E below two after calibration.
Viewing Angles And Uniformity
IPS holds color and gamma well at 45° and beyond, so a coworker can glance at your screen without odd shifts. Uniformity also tends to be better than budget VA or TN, with fewer edge tints. Edge‑lit glow can show in dark rooms; a bias light helps.
Panel Finish And Coating
Matte finishes scatter reflections and help in bright rooms, while semi‑gloss keeps detail crisp but mirrors light sources. If text looks sparkly, lower sharpness one or two notches and check for a clear subpixel layout. An etching that’s too aggressive can add grain; store returns exist for a reason, so inspect yours on day one.
Motion And Response Time
Modern fast‑IPS designs hit 144–280 Hz with quick grey‑to‑grey times. That reduces smear and shines with well‑tuned overdrive. Look for a clean pursuit photo in reviews and a usable middle overdrive setting to avoid overshoot.
Some models include blur‑reduction backlight modes. Those can sharpen motion if your frame rate stays near the refresh target, but they dim the picture and can add flicker.
Contrast, HDR, And Bloom
Native contrast on IPS hovers near 900–1200:1. That works fine for bright rooms, yet dark scenes can look washed next to VA or OLED. FALD or mini‑LED backlights lift HDR highlights, but zone counts govern halo size. For HDR grading and gaming targets, see the VESA DisplayHDR performance criteria, which spell out peak brightness, color, and local dimming classes.
Brightness And Reflections
Most IPS monitors clear 300–400 nits, with many gaming units hitting 500+ in burst. A matte coating handles glare better than gloss, trading a bit of sparkle for fewer mirror‑like patches.
Burn‑In And Lifespan
LCD tech rarely shows permanent image retention during normal use. That makes IPS a safe pick for static UI, toolbars, or dashboards. If a faint ghost appears after hours of a fixed layout, play full‑screen video to clear it.
Buying Checklist For IPS Monitors
Specs can be noisy. Work through this list so you land a panel that fits your workload and room.
Resolution And Scaling
At 27 inches, 1440p balances sharp text and GPU load. At 32 inches, 4K shines for detail, but you’ll want scaling near 125–150% for menus. Ultrawide panels give space for timelines without bezels; match width to your desk depth.
Ports, Cables, And Bandwidth
DisplayPort 1.4 with DSC handles 4K 144 Hz on many cards. HDMI 2.1 runs 4K 120 Hz on modern consoles and GPUs. A single USB‑C port with DisplayPort alt mode and upstream power can charge a laptop while carrying video and data.
For Creators
Pick 27–32 inches at 1440p or 4K for crisp UI and space for tools. Seek 10‑bit (native or 8‑bit+FRC), wide gamut near DCI‑P3 95% or more, and a uniformity claim if your budget allows. A USB‑C port with display and 65–100 W power can tidy a laptop desk.
For Gamers
Refresh rate rules feel. A 144–240 Hz IPS with a clean overdrive range and working VRR keeps motion smooth and input tight. Look for the VESA Adaptive‑Sync Display CTS badge to vet tear‑free range and flicker behavior.
For Everyday Use
Value picks at 24–27 inches and 1080p or 1440p handle mail, docs, and streaming well. An ergonomic stand, flicker‑free dimming, and a low blue light mode ease long sessions. If you host calls, a built‑in webcam can simplify cabling.
Quality Control And Warranty
Dead‑pixel policies vary by brand. Check the window for returns and pixel counts that qualify. Run a solid red, green, blue, white, and black screen on day one so you can act within the return period if needed.
Power Draw And Heat
IPS power use ranges with size and backlight. Mini‑LED can draw more at high brightness, while office‑class panels sip far less. Vent the back and avoid stacking papers against the intake slots.
IPS Vs VA Vs OLED: Which Fits Your Setup
Picking a screen type is less about right or wrong and more about fit. Each tech excels in its lane. Use the notes below to match your desk and habits.
When IPS Shines
You want a wide desk‑view with steady color. You split time between games and work and value snappy input with clean text. You plan to run a dual‑monitor setup where off‑axis color shift would be a pain.
When VA Makes Sense
You crave deep blacks for late‑night movies. You sit centered and don’t share the screen much. Fast VA models game well, though some still show a dark‑level smear that IPS avoids.
When OLED Wins
You want perfect blacks and instant pixel response. Games and cinema pop, and you sit in a light‑controlled room. Static HUDs or taskbars need care; auto‑hide, varied backgrounds, and refresh tools help.

Setup Tips That Make A Difference
Color Presets That Work
Start with sRGB or a calibrated creator preset. Set white point near D65, gamma near 2.2, and brightness to suit your room, often 100–160 nits for desk work. If the monitor offers hardware calibration, store a profile and name it by date.
Motion Settings To Try
Match refresh to your GPU and game targets. Enable VRR in the OSD and in your driver. Pick the middle overdrive step; test a scrolling test page to catch halos or smear, then nudge one step if needed.
Comfort And Ergonomics
Raise the top edge near eye level. Sit an arm’s length back so a 27‑inch panel fills a gentle field of view. A dim bias light behind the screen steadies perceived blacks and eases eye strain.
How To Test A New IPS Monitor
Before you toss the box, run a short check. Show solid colors to spot stuck pixels. Open a gradient to scan for banding. Drag a white window across a dark page to gauge glow and uniformity.
Next, run a pursuit‑style motion test page and try a few overdrive steps. Pick the cleanest track with the least halo and smear. Toggle VRR with a game that swings frame rate to confirm the range stays smooth.
Last, set up two presets: a day mode and a night mode. Keep the day profile bright for sunlit hours and the night profile tamer so black levels hold. Once saved, you can switch with a hotkey or the OSD wheel.
